SEASONAL PROFILING IN A MISSISSIPPIAN GIGANTOPRODUCTID SHELL OF
PALAEOEQUATORIAL BRITAIN / L. Angiolini, M.H. Stephenson, M.J. Leng, F. Jadoul, D. Millward, A. Aldridge, J.E. Andrews, S. Chenery, G. Williams. ((Intervento presentato al convegno Third International Palaeontologica Congress IPC3 tenutosi a Londra nel 2010.
Abstract:
Gigantoproductus okensis is a large, thick-shelled species which has been collected from bioclastic
packstone/grainstone deposited under tropical shallow marine conditions in the upper Viséan Monsal Dale
Limestone of Derbyshire. In longitudinal section, this brachiopod shows about 20 growth lines indicating a
reduction of growth caused by regular perturbations in the environment, suggesting a life span of 20 years in
agreement with the expected survival rates of living brachiopods. To constrain the age of the brachiopod with
spiral deviation analysis, the ventral valve has been processed to detect minima of deviations from the
logarithmic spiral. About two growth lines occur between the minima and assuming a maximum growth
length of 100 growth units, the fitted logistic curve provides an estimated age at death of about 20 years. The
shell was sampled for geochemical analyses consecutively at 121 points across the growth lines along the
preserved and mostly non luminescent shell interior. Isotope variation shows that growth and geochemistry is
periodical, showing regular oscillation of about 1.1‰ for δ180 and 0.5-1 for δ13C. δ180 and δ13C periodicity
were correlated with growth lines and Fourier analysis demonstrates that this periodicity is annual in form
and thus seasonal, though other types of periodicity were also present. The seasonal oscillation for δ180 in-
dicates sea surface temperature (SST) variation of ~ 5-6 ºC. Therefore, the study of this gigantoproductid
shell revealed a high seasonal isotopic variation which may have been related both to strong monsoon circu-
lation, and to the growth of ice sheets of limited extent on Gondwana.
